Application Research of Priority Scheduling in Switched Industrial Ethernet

  • To overcome the drawback that the switched Ethernet does not guarantee the timely delivery of real-time data in industrial communication,IEEE802.1p queuing feature was introduced into both Ethernet switches and communication nodes to give real-time data the priority to access network. In addition,real-time priority field was introduced into real-time data frames to differentiate their emergency degree,and non-preemptive fixed priority scheduling method was applied to improve the end-to-end delay of real-time data. By combining worst-case response time analysis method and network calculus approach,a hybrid method to optimize upper bound of end-to-end delay of real-time data was also proposed. A comparison study showed the advantage of the method.
